Barcelona must come clean with Philippe Coutinho over his future, according to his agent Kia Joorabchian, who claims the club have promised the Brazilian will remain at Camp Nou while secretly trying to include him in a deal for Neymar.
The 27-year-old attacker has struggled to live up to expectations since his £100 million ($126m) transfer from Liverpool in January 2018.
Coutinho himself has admitted that he had an underwhelming first full campaign at Camp Nou that yielded just five La Liga goals and two assists.

Speculation has mounted about the 27-year-old’s future, with Manchester United, Paris Saint-Germain and even former club Liverpool touted as possible destinations this summer.
